The LEGO Group has been named the most reputable company in the world for a third year in a row by RepTrak. It is also the fifth time in the last six years that LEGO has been at the top spot. Billund, Denmark, 3rd April 2025: Today, the LEGO Group has once again been ranked as the most reputable company in the world in the annual Global RepTrak®100 survey released by the RepTrak Company. Chief Executive Officer of the LEGO Group, Niels B. Christiansen, said: “Being named the world’s most reputable company for the third consecutive year is an incredible honour. This recognition is a testament to the hard work and dedication of all our colleagues around the globe, who strive to create joyful play experiences for kids and inspire the builders of tomorrow!” It’s the third consecutive year and the fifth time in the last six years that the LEGO...


LEGO has started another Easter promotion with the LEGO Creator Easter Egg Chick Painting Fun (30690) polybag. From now until April 13, you can get it with purchases of $40 or more, while supplies last. It is stackable with the Smeagol & Deagol (40761) GWP set when you purchase the LEGO Icons LotR: The Shire (10354), which is surprisingly still available. Today was the release of the new LEGO Icons The Lord of the Rings: The Shire (10354) both online and at LEGO Brand Stores and it looks like there was an unannounced poster giveaway as well. Over on Reddit and other sources online, there’s a cool thick stock poster that you could’ve gotten with a purchase of the set. The poster features all three of the LEGO Icons sets that have released including Rivendell and Barad-Dur. I wonder if LEGO will be shipping it with the online purchases or was it just only for store giveaways. We’ll see once orders start to arrive in the mail in a few weeks.
